Engineering Review for Bluetooth Speaker PCB Assembly

Each bluetooth speaker pcb assembly begins with a structured engineering evaluation before entering mass production. This review covers circuit layout feasibility, component placement logic, signal routing integrity, grounding strategy, and thermal balance.

Bluetooth audio circuits are sensitive to electromagnetic interference. Proper separation between RF modules, audio amplifiers, and power management components is essential to ensure clean sound output and stable wireless transmission. Our engineering team evaluates manufacturability risks and assembly tolerance to reduce potential signal distortion or noise issues during operation.

We support single-layer, double-layer, and multi-layer PCB designs depending on audio complexity, output power, and product size constraints.

Precision SMT Assembly for Audio Electronics

High-quality audio products depend heavily on assembly accuracy. Our controlled smt pcb assembly process ensures precise placement of Bluetooth modules, audio codecs, amplifiers, passive components, and power regulation devices.

For each bluetooth speaker smt assembly service, optimized reflow profiles are applied to protect sensitive audio ICs while maintaining strong and reliable solder joints. Automated optical inspection is used to verify component alignment and solder consistency, reducing the risk of hidden defects that could affect sound performance.

For boards requiring large capacitors, connectors, or mechanical reinforcement, through-hole processes are combined with SMT to improve structural stability and electrical reliability.

Q: What is the typical PCBA lead time? What affects delivery time?

A: PCBA lead time depends on order size and project complexity. Typical estimates are:

  • Prototype builds: 5–10 working days

  • Small-batch production: 10–15 working days

  • Mass production: 15–30+ working days

Key factors that impact lead time include:

  • Component availability and specified brands

  • Turnkey service scope

  • PCB layer count and complexity

  • Testing and inspection requirements

An experienced PCBA manufacturer can help manage these factors to keep your project on schedule.


Q: How are PCBA boards packaged and shipped?

A: PCBA boards are packed according to their sensitivity and shipping method. Standard packaging includes:

  • ESD-safe anti-static bags

  • Bubble wrap, foam, or anti-static trays

  • Moisture-proof, labeled outer cartons with tracking information

For medical, automotive, or high-reliability electronics, cleanroom packaging or special handling is available.
Most PCBA suppliers support air freight, sea freight, and express courier based on order size and urgency.
